Can You Stop Antidepressants Cold Turkey?
Antidepressants can create dependence and it is never ever risk-free to quit them unexpectedly. This can result in both withdrawal signs and symptoms and anxiety signs and symptoms returning.


It is important to intend your antidepressant taper with the help of a mental health expert. A plan usually includes lowering your dose in increments with 2-6 weeks between each decrease.

Tapering
When you prepare to quit taking antidepressants, it is essential to collaborate with your prescriber. They can aid you put together a tapering plan that will certainly permit you to slowly decrease your dosage with time. This can help you avoid withdrawal signs and various other difficulties. It's additionally important to discuss your plans with various other relative and good friends so they can plan for any irritability or splits you may experience.

Lots of CPGs advise slow-moving or gradual discontinuation of antidepressants. They usually recommend a tapering routine that includes cutting your dose down by 25% to 50%, after that providing on your own a couple of weeks to readjust. They might additionally advise including a temporary drug to reduce withdrawal signs and symptoms, such as an antianxiety medication or a rest help. Tapering strips are one alternative that can make it easier to taper off antidepressants. These are small strips that contain pouches with back to back reduced dosages. Your prescriber can make use of these to make smaller sized sets of your drug and adhere to a slower tapering timetable.

Withdrawal signs and symptoms
When you stop taking antidepressants cold turkey, it's most likely that you will experience withdrawal symptoms. These can consist of sweating, restlessness, and shakes. They can additionally trigger queasiness, bloating, adjustments in high blood pressure and heart rate, modifications in appetite, and stress and anxiety. Some people may also really feel short-tempered or perturbed. In many cases, medicine withdrawal triggers suicidal thoughts or activities.

Signs and symptoms of withdrawal normally last a couple of days to a few weeks. However, they can last longer, specifically if you experienced a pre-existing state of mind condition that was concealed by the drugs you were using. This is called rebound clinical depression. The most effective method to prevent withdrawal symptoms is to taper off your antidepressants under clinical guidance. Your physician can help you develop a risk-free tapering schedule and check your development. They can likewise provide emotional support and suggest dealing devices for the withdrawal process. This can make the procedure a lot easier. Furthermore, it can avoid you from giving up too swiftly, which can result in aggravating signs and symptoms or a relapse.
